Occupied Palestine (Quds News Network)- British airline Virgin Atlantic has announced it will not resume direct flights to Israel. The company officially closed its London Heathrow–Tel Aviv route, Israeli media reported Monday.
Virgin said in a statement that the decision followed careful consideration and a thorough review.
The airline initially suspended flights after October 7, 2023, planning to resume operations in October 2025. Now, it has permanently canceled the route.
